1. Legal Frameworks: New Jersey vs. India
New Jersey:
Legalized land-based casinos in Atlantic City (since 1978).
Online gambling (sports betting, casinos, poker) is regulated under state law since 2013.
Players must be physically present in NJ and meet age/gambling requirements.
